This major Jazz orchestra was the brainchild of one of the leading arrangers and trumpeters in Jazz music: Thad Jones and one of the finest big band drummers: Mel Lewis. It began as a rehearsal band but soon through the efforts of Thad and Mel scored a regular Monday might gig at New York's leading Jazz club, The Village Vanguard. The band soon became an institution and began a series of recordings of which this is it's first live recording. It has become a classic. It was recorded on April 28, 1967. You'll hear stars like Eddie Daniels, Pepper Adams, Bob Brookmeyer, Roland Hanna, Richard Davis, Snooky Young and many more delivering spirited solos and basking in the glory of playing in one of the finest concert Jazz bands in history. After Thad's departure in 1978, Mel Lewis took over exclusive leadership until his passing and to this day it continues every Monday as The Vanguard Jazz Orchestra. Tonight's Feature is it's incredible beginning and what a beginning it is!
